Celtics Embrace a New Strategy with Anfernee Simons

The Boston Celtics are entering a pivotal moment in their offseason, with Coach Joe Mazzulla now faced with the challenge of integrating Anfernee Simons into their revamped strategy. The addition of the Portland Trail Blazers’ guard marks a significant shift for a team looking to redefine its approach in pursuit of a championship.

Anfernee Simons: A Rising Star

Simons, known for his explosive scoring ability and sharpshooting from beyond the arc, brings a new dynamic to the Celtics’ backcourt. His youthful energy and skill set complement the existing roster, particularly the established stars like Jayson Tatum and Jaylen Brown. With the Celtics aiming to enhance their offensive game, Simons’ ability to stretch the floor could prove invaluable.

His journey in the league has been impressive. After being drafted 24th overall in 2018, Simons has steadily developed into a formidable scorer. Last season, he averaged a career-high 21.1 points per game, showcasing his talent and potential as a key contributor. As he transitions to Boston, the expectations will be high, and Mazzulla’s ability to harness Simons’ strengths will be crucial.
